Senior Pet Care

At Epic Pet Center, our veterinarians will perform a thorough examination, including

  • A physical check of your pet’s overall condition.
  • Routine blood work: Geriatric blood work profiles are crucial for screening for systemic diseases.
  • Radiographs (X-rays): Routine screenings can help detect internal issues like tumors or organ problems before they become severe.
  • Nutritional counseling: A senior pet’s dietary needs change with age. Our veterinarian can help you choose the best food for your pet based on their specific health requirements, such as managing weight or supporting kidney health.
  • Dental care: Oral health is a crucial factor in a senior pet’s overall well-being. Epic Pet Center can offer advanced dental care, including: Routine dental cleanings and evaluations, Treatments for gum disease or tooth decay.
  • Specialized care for chronic conditions: As pets age, they may develop chronic conditions such as diabetes, kidney disease, or heart problems. The hospital can provide long-term care, including:
  • Disease-specific monitoring.
  • Medication management.
  • Developing and updating a treatment plan based on their needs.
  • Pain management for arthritis and joint issues: Many senior pets experience joint pain and arthritis. Our veterinary team can provide solutions to improve your pet’s comfort and mobility.
